This podcast provides insightful discussions on the advancements, challenges, and applications of 3D printing and additive manufacturing. Episodes feature interviews with industry leaders and experts who share their knowledge and experiences, covering topics from medical innovations and sustainable materials to the role of 3D printing in various sectors such as automotive, aerospace, and military. The lighthearted nature of the conversations, paired with deep industry insights, makes it appealing to professionals, enthusiasts, and anyone keen on understanding the transformative power of 3D printing technology. Listeners can expect to gain valuable perspectives on current trends, emerging technologies, and the future of manufacturing.
